    Player ratings vs Mansfield

    Thought I'd start one of these as nobody else has.

    Collin 6 - doesn't inspire confidence at all, but made a couple of decent saves in difficult conditions. His kicking is so bad though.
    Tootle 6 - had a tough time as Stags overlapped well down their left (that Benning looks really good), but solid enough.
    Hall 7.5 - solid at the back. Looks like a great prospect.
    Duffy 8 - A great game from the captain. Won everything in the air and dealt with the ball well on the floor.
    Dickinson 6 - OK, but doesn't have the quality of Jones going forward. Great delivery from corners though.
    Hawkridge 6 - I thought he struggled in the adverse conditions. Not really his type of game, although he grabbed a goal
    Noble 8 - his best game since returning. Always looked for the killer ball and battled really well. Showed controlled aggression in midfield - just what we needed.
    Hewitt 8.5 - my MotM with another great performance. His transition from weak right-back to midfield boss has been incredible. He would be my first name on the team sheet these days.
    Grant 6.5 - great ball to Ameobi in the first half and worked hard defensively.
    Stead 7.5 - never stopped running and battling, but a thankless task as always

    A number of good displays yesterday in a much improved overall performance.

    Collin - 5.5 - Decent save from a header right at the end, but his decision to stay rooted to his line for every corner and high ball caused unnecessary panic; a good keeper takes control in those situations. An obvious target and an accident waiting to happen.

    Tootle - 6.5 - Solid defensively against a good opponent. Unable to get forward as much as usual.

    Hall - 8 - A class act. Barely put a foot wrong since coming into the side. Combines the best qualities of Duffy and Brisley.
    Duffy - 8 - A number of crucial blocks, interceptions and headers. Positioning spot-on throughout. Great game.

    Dickinson - 7 - Suits the derby setting. Very committed throughout and better on the ball than in recent games.

    Hawkridge- 6.5 - Still not convinced he got a touch for the goal. Worked hard but wish he’d be more positive and attack the full-back more.

    Hewitt - 7.5 - Work he does off the ball is so important. Alongside Noble, completely dominated the midfield. One crunching 50/50 on their gobby no.7 first half was a particular highlight; credit to the ref for not blowing here too as many would’ve.

    Noble - 9* - The complete midfield display. Endless energy and running off the ball, quality and composed on it. Can’t ever remember seeing him play better.

    Grant - 7 - Provided an outlet first half and created the best chance of the match for Ameobi. Put in a real shift defensively second half and never shirked a tackle.

    Ameobi - 7.5 - Looked really up for it and they struggled to cope with his physicality. Missed a sitter but instantly made-up for it with header on the bar which created/scored from the resultant corner.

    Stead - 7.5 - A lack of service but unbelievable work rate. He’s 35 next month; astounding fitness levels.

    Subs

    Alessandra - 5 - Undoubted error cost us two points. Not the man to bring on to do a defensive job on the right; if anything he should’ve come on upfront to take advantage of the space in-behind (where was Forte?!).

    Smith - N/A- Won a couple of headers. Again felt that the wrong man came off.
